如何制作一个mes系统
-
已被采纳为最佳回答
制作一个MES系统的关键步骤包括:需求分析、系统设计、技术选型、开发与测试、实施与培训。其中,需求分析是至关重要的一步,它帮助确定企业的具体需求和目标。在这一阶段,与各个部门进行深入的沟通,以了解其在生产管理中的痛点和期望。通过对现有流程的审视,明确需要改进的地方,例如生产调度、质量控制、库存管理等。需求分析的结果将为后续的系统设计提供基础,使得MES系统能够切实满足企业的需求,提高生产效率和管理水平。
一、需求分析
在需求分析阶段,企业需明确MES系统所需解决的问题和目标,这可能包括提高生产效率、降低生产成本、改善产品质量等。与相关部门进行访谈、问卷调查,收集信息,确保所有利益相关者的需求都被充分考虑。同时,需要对当前的生产流程进行全面的审查,识别出哪些环节存在效率低下、信息孤岛等问题。通过流程图或数据流图的方式,将现有的生产流程可视化,便于后续的系统设计。
二、系统设计
在完成需求分析后,接下来是系统设计阶段。这一阶段需要根据收集到的需求信息,制定出MES系统的总体架构和功能模块。系统设计应包括用户界面设计、数据库设计和系统功能设计。用户界面的友好性和易用性至关重要,能够直接影响系统的使用效率和员工的接受度。同时,数据库设计需要确保数据的完整性和安全性,以便于后续的数据分析和报告生成。功能模块的划分应根据企业的实际需求进行,如生产调度模块、质量管理模块、设备管理模块等。
三、技术选型
技术选型是系统建设中不可忽视的一环。选择合适的技术栈、开发框架和数据库管理系统对于系统的性能和可扩展性有重要影响。企业需根据自身的技术能力和预算进行评估,决定是采用开源技术还是商业软件,前者可能在成本上更具优势,但后者在技术支持和稳定性上可能更有保障。在选择数据库时,需考虑数据量、访问频率和安全性等因素,以确保系统能够高效地处理生产数据。
四、开发与测试
在系统设计和技术选型完成后,进入开发与测试阶段。开发团队根据设计文档进行系统编码,并定期进行代码审查和单元测试,以确保代码的质量。测试工作是系统开发中不可或缺的部分,通常包括功能测试、性能测试和用户验收测试等。在功能测试中,需验证系统是否按照需求进行运行;性能测试则需评估系统在高负载下的表现;用户验收测试则是与实际用户共同进行,确保系统满足其需求。
五、实施与培训
系统开发完成后,进入实施阶段。这一阶段包括在实际生产环境中部署MES系统,同时需要对现有系统进行数据迁移。在实施过程中,可能会遇到各种技术挑战,因此需要做好充分的预案。为确保系统的顺利上线,企业需对相关员工进行培训,使其熟悉系统的操作流程和功能。有效的培训能够提高员工的使用效率,降低因不熟悉系统而导致的错误率。
六、持续优化
MES系统的建设并不是一成不变的,企业需定期对系统进行评估和优化。可以通过用户反馈和数据分析来识别系统中的不足之处,并进行相应的改进。同时,随着技术的发展,企业也应关注新技术的应用,如云计算、大数据和人工智能等,这些技术能够为MES系统带来更高的灵活性和智能化水平。通过持续优化,企业能够确保MES系统始终适应生产需求的变化,提高整体运营效率。
七、总结
制作一个MES系统是一个复杂而系统的过程,需要企业在需求分析、系统设计、技术选型、开发与测试、实施与培训等多个环节中综合考虑。每一个步骤都至关重要,只有通过精细的规划和实施,才能构建一个高效、可靠的MES系统,从而提升企业的生产管理水平。随着技术的不断进步,企业应不断追求系统的优化与创新,以保持在竞争中的优势。
1年前 -
制作一个MES系统需要明确需求、选择合适的技术架构、设计系统模块、进行系统开发和实施、最后进行测试和优化。 在明确需求方面,企业需要深入分析生产流程、信息流和物料流,以确保MES系统能够有效地集成与提升现有的生产效率。了解企业的具体需求是系统成功的关键,因为不同的行业和公司有不同的生产特性和管理要求,这决定了MES系统的功能模块和实施策略。
一、明确需求
在制作MES系统的初期阶段,明确需求是至关重要的。企业需要与各个部门紧密合作,深入理解生产流程的每一个环节。对生产管理的需求进行详细的调研,包括生产计划、物料需求、设备状态、人员管理等。可以通过问卷调查、访谈、实地观察等方式收集信息。通过这些数据,企业能够识别出当前流程中的瓶颈和不足之处,进而确定MES系统需要解决的问题。比如,若企业在生产调度上存在延误问题,则MES系统需具备实时调度和优化功能。此外,需求分析还应考虑未来的扩展性,以适应企业发展的需要。
二、选择合适的技术架构
在需求明确后,企业需要选择一个合适的技术架构来支持MES系统的开发。技术架构包括选择编程语言、数据库、服务器架构等。 现代MES系统通常采用分层架构,包括用户界面层、业务逻辑层和数据访问层。常用的编程语言有Java、C#和Python等,数据库则可以选择MySQL、Oracle或SQL Server等。选择合适的技术架构不仅能提高系统的性能,还能使后续的维护与升级更加顺利。此外,企业还应考虑系统的兼容性和可扩展性,确保MES系统能够与现有的ERP、SCADA等系统无缝集成。
三、设计系统模块
在确定了技术架构后,下一步是进行系统模块的设计。MES系统通常包括多个关键模块,如生产调度、质量管理、数据采集、设备管理等。 每个模块的设计应根据需求分析的结果进行,确保它们能够有效地协同工作。例如,生产调度模块需要根据实时数据对生产计划进行调整,而质量管理模块则需与生产调度模块紧密配合,以确保产品质量。在模块设计时,企业还应考虑用户体验,确保系统界面友好、操作便捷。此外,模块间的数据传输和接口设计也是关键,确保信息流畅、实时更新。
四、进行系统开发和实施
在系统设计完成后,进入系统的开发和实施阶段。开发过程中需要严格按照设计文档进行,确保系统的各个模块能够按照预期运行。 开发团队应定期进行代码审查和单元测试,以发现和解决潜在问题。在实施阶段,企业需要制定详细的实施计划,包括系统部署、用户培训和数据迁移等。系统部署时,企业需在实际生产环境中进行测试,确保系统能够稳定运行。此外,用户培训也非常重要,确保用户能够熟练操作MES系统,充分发挥其作用。
五、测试和优化
在系统开发和实施完成后,测试和优化是不可忽视的环节。通过系统测试可以发现潜在的问题和不足之处,确保系统的稳定性和可靠性。 测试应包括功能测试、性能测试和安全测试等多个方面,确保系统在不同场景下均能正常工作。根据测试结果,企业需对系统进行必要的优化,提升系统的性能和用户体验。此外,企业还应制定系统维护计划,定期对系统进行检查和更新,确保其长期稳定运行。
六、总结与展望
制作一个MES系统是一个复杂的过程,需要企业在明确需求、选择技术架构、设计系统模块、开发和实施、测试和优化等多个方面进行全面考虑。MES系统的成功实施能够显著提高企业的生产效率、降低成本、提升产品质量,为企业的长远发展提供强有力的支持。 随着工业4.0和智能制造的快速发展,MES系统的功能和应用场景也在不断扩展,企业应保持对新技术的关注,及时更新和优化MES系统,以适应市场的变化和发展的需求。
1年前 -
制作一个MES(制造执行系统)系统需要几个关键步骤:需求分析、系统设计、开发与测试、实施与培训。其中,需求分析是最重要的步骤之一,因为它决定了系统的功能和架构。具体来说,需求分析需要与生产线的各个部门密切沟通,了解生产流程中的痛点和需求,以确保MES系统能够有效地集成到现有的生产环境中,并提供实时的数据监控和管理功能。通过详细的需求分析,可以制定出符合实际需求的系统规格,并为后续的系统设计和开发打下坚实的基础。
一、需求分析、
在制作MES系统的过程中,需求分析是首要步骤。这一阶段的主要任务是了解生产环境的现状和需求,确定系统需要实现的功能。通过与生产管理人员、操作工、维护人员等进行深入的沟通,收集他们对系统功能的要求和期望,可以确保MES系统能够解决实际问题。例如,在一个汽车制造厂,需求分析可能需要关注如何实时跟踪生产进度、如何优化资源配置、如何管理设备维护等。了解这些需求后,团队可以编写详细的需求文档,为后续的系统设计提供明确的指导。
二、系统设计、
系统设计阶段是将需求转化为实际系统架构和功能模块的过程。在这一阶段,需要确定系统的整体架构和各个功能模块的具体实现方式。系统设计包括数据库设计、界面设计、功能模块设计等。例如,系统架构需要决定如何组织数据存储和处理流程,以支持实时数据更新和查询。功能模块设计则涉及到如何实现生产调度、设备监控、质量控制等功能。这一阶段通常会生成详细的设计文档,为开发和实施提供基础。
三、开发与测试、
在系统设计完成后,进入开发与测试阶段。开发阶段涉及将设计转化为实际的软件系统,包括编码、集成和初步测试。开发过程中,需要根据设计文档进行编码,同时也要考虑系统的可扩展性和维护性。测试阶段则包括单元测试、集成测试和系统测试等,确保系统的各个功能模块按预期工作,没有严重的缺陷。通过测试,可以发现并修复潜在的问题,保证系统在正式投入使用前达到预期的稳定性和性能要求。
四、实施与培训、
系统开发完成后,实施阶段涉及将系统部署到实际生产环境中,并进行必要的调整和优化。这包括数据迁移、系统配置和现场安装等。同时,培训是实施过程中不可或缺的一部分,需要对操作人员进行系统使用培训,确保他们能够熟练操作MES系统。培训内容通常包括系统的基本操作、故障排除和数据分析等。实施和培训完成后,系统正式投入使用,并持续进行维护和优化,以适应生产环境的变化和需求的更新。
五、维护与优化、
MES系统的维护与优化是确保系统长期稳定运行的重要环节。在系统投入使用后,需要定期进行维护,修复可能出现的问题,并根据实际使用情况进行系统优化。维护工作包括监控系统的运行状态、处理用户反馈、修复软件漏洞等。优化则涉及根据生产需求的变化,更新系统功能或调整系统配置,以提升系统的性能和适应性。此外,随着技术的发展,可能需要对系统进行升级,以保持系统的现代性和兼容性。
制作一个MES系统是一个复杂且系统性的过程,需要从需求分析开始,经过设计、开发、测试、实施和维护多个阶段,才能确保系统能够满足生产需求并有效提升生产效率。通过严格的步骤和细致的工作,可以创建一个高效、可靠的MES系统,助力企业在激烈的市场竞争中取得优势。
1年前 -
制作一个MES系统需要明确需求、选择合适的平台、进行系统设计、开发与测试、部署与维护等步骤。 在明确需求阶段,企业需要与各个部门沟通,了解生产流程、数据采集需求、实时监控功能等,从而确保MES系统能够满足实际生产需要。这是一个至关重要的环节,因为系统的设计和实现都要围绕这些需求展开。通过与各个环节的深入交流,能够有效降低后期系统实施中的变更成本和维护难度。
一、明确需求
在创建MES系统的过程中,明确需求是第一步,也是最为重要的一步。企业需要与各个生产部门、管理层进行深入的交流,充分了解生产流程和各项关键指标。这一阶段要梳理出系统需要具备的功能,比如实时数据采集、设备状态监控、生产计划管理、物料跟踪等。通过需求分析,企业能够更清晰地认识到现有生产流程中的痛点,从而在MES系统设计中有针对性地解决这些问题。此外,需求确认后,企业还需制定出详细的功能需求文档,为后续的系统设计提供参考依据。
在需求明确的基础上,企业还需要考虑到未来的发展需求。随着市场的变化和企业的壮大,生产流程可能会不断调整,因此在MES系统设计时应留有一定的扩展性。例如,如果企业计划未来引入更多自动化设备或智能制造技术,MES系统应能够支持这些新技术的集成。这种前瞻性的设计思维将确保MES系统在未来的使用中,依然能够保持适应性和实用性。
二、选择合适的平台
选择合适的平台对于MES系统的实施至关重要。一个好的平台能够提供高效的开发环境和丰富的功能模块,帮助企业迅速构建出所需的MES系统。 常见的平台有自定义开发、现成的MES解决方案和云服务等。自定义开发可以根据企业特定需求量身定制,但开发周期较长且需投入较多资源。现成的MES解决方案则可以快速部署,且已经经过多次验证,适合于大多数企业使用。云服务的灵活性和可扩展性也越来越受到企业的青睐,尤其适合中小型企业。
在选择平台时,企业还需要考虑到系统的兼容性和可维护性。确保所选平台能够与企业现有的ERP系统、SCADA系统等进行有效集成。同时,系统的维护与升级也应考虑在内,选择一个易于维护的平台能够降低后期的运维成本。对于一些技术能力较强的企业,选择开源平台则能够在一定程度上节省成本,但这也要求企业具备足够的技术力量来进行系统维护和更新。
三、系统设计
系统设计是MES系统建设中的重要环节,合理的系统设计能够有效提升系统的性能和用户体验。 在设计阶段,企业需要制定系统架构,包括前端用户界面和后端数据库的设计。前端设计应以用户为中心,关注操作的便捷性和直观性,确保用户能够轻松上手。后端设计则要考虑数据存储的安全性和高效性,选择合适的数据库类型,以支持大规模数据的实时处理和分析。
在系统设计过程中,还需要制定数据流和功能模块。这包括数据采集模块、生产监控模块、报表生成模块等。每个模块都应具备明确的功能定位和数据交互接口,确保系统各部分之间能够无缝衔接。此外,企业还需考虑到系统的安全性,制定相应的权限管理策略,确保只有授权用户才能访问敏感数据和功能。这些设计细节将直接影响到系统的整体性能和企业的生产效率。
四、开发与测试
开发与测试是MES系统实现的关键步骤,这两个环节确保系统的功能和性能符合预期。 在开发阶段,团队需要根据设计文档进行编码,确保功能模块按照需求逐步实现。开发过程中,团队应持续与需求方保持沟通,及时反馈进展和遇到的问题,以便进行相应的调整。
测试阶段则是对开发完成的系统进行全面检验,确保其功能的完整性和稳定性。企业可以采用单元测试、集成测试和验收测试等多种方式,确保每个模块都能正常工作,并且整个系统能够协同运作。通过系统测试,能够尽早发现并修复潜在的问题,降低后期系统上线后的故障率。此外,测试阶段还应进行性能测试,以确保系统在高负载情况下依然能够稳定运行。
五、部署与维护
在经过开发和测试之后,系统的部署与维护是确保MES系统长期有效运行的保障。 部署阶段需要将系统安装到生产环境中,并进行必要的配置,以适应企业的生产需求。在此过程中,企业应制定详细的部署计划,确保系统切换的平稳过渡,避免对生产造成影响。
系统上线后,维护工作同样重要。企业需要组建专业的运维团队,定期对系统进行监控和维护,及时处理运行中出现的问题。此外,随着企业需求的变化和技术的进步,系统的升级与功能扩展也是必要的。通过定期的维护和升级,能够确保MES系统始终处于最佳状态,持续为企业的生产管理提供支持。
1年前
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理